Ah yes, the 'Real Alty Razor Squad' fearless hard men who cut a swathe through the terraces of northern non league in the late 70s/early 80s. This name is a bit of a Moss Lane urban myth and I am told is largely bollox by one of our more 'experienced' supporters (JTH). Started as a bit of a pisstake by someone writing 'Alty Razor Squad' in marker pen in the toliets at Mossley or something then spread from there. I remember in a similar vein, Tim Burgess of Charlatans fame referring to the 'Altrincham soccer casuals' in an interview in FHM yonks ago, I don't think we had much of a mob to speak of back in the day but I might be wrong? Anyone enlighten us.

I can confirm having lived and sung through that era....... the alty razor squad did exist!!!!!

 most  of them were bespectacled alty grammar school boys and it was a complete wind up.

 However we were on occassions able to put to gether a very naughty crew of mainly utd and city fans who dealt out a certain amount of punishment to opposition fans who usually overstepped the mark ( crewe at home was a good example.) The usual singers were bullied out of the golf road by crewe fans and then a quite formidable mob of "alty fans " claimed it back leading to their top boy (probably self acclaimed)being battered on the grass bank by the snack bar and ending up in a very bad way in hospital and a couple of our local noterieties being arrested.

In those days there were several very unsavoury incidents but may be i am biased but it was usually after other thugs took liberties
ie the and he made me feel sick so i hit him with a brick and now he dont sing anymore in the northwich song  was true ( i can still see the victims eye hanging out to this day)

All i remember  is i ran away alot in those days and it was nice to see when certain faces turned up and looked after us. i can also remember being proud when us genuine alty fans  stood our ground. mossley a couple of times and a gang of northwich mods spring to mind

I can also remember being forced along with a certain "prospective players dad who must have signed for northwich on 500 quid a week by now"   to 'go and hit that bloke over there" so that the lder lads could go and steam in, the consequence was a slap if we didnt.

as i have said before i dont want to glorify those days but that was the way it was
